Description: Lived on a settlement in the Eastern Borderlands of Poland at the outbreak of WWII, and was deported to Siberia, along with family members. Released on 'amnesty' and evacuated to Persia with the Polish Army. -- See photo collection in the Hall of Memories at the following link: http://kresy-siberia.org/hom/element/wawrzynczyk-zychowicz-kotlarz-collection/ --[combined with record 154853]
